preventwar— the worstscourge
of mankind We are particularly
pleased with the positive role
that Helsinki Finland is play-ing
in the quest for vvorld peace
in the past thirty years For
people of Finnish extraction it is
a source of encouragement and
pride that we see the land of our
cultural and ethnic roots taking
a sane and realistic approach to
the serious question posed by
the nuclear age— the terrible
threat of nuclear annihilation of
the human race
Let us pause and reflect—
seventy years is a long time in
the short recorded history of
Canada Those first pathfinders
who are no longer vvith us who
worked hard played hard
struggled for their ideals — left
us a rich legacy something to
be proud of and so we honour
their memory on this 70th anni-versary
to rededicate their
commitment to defend the
Canadian traditions of tole-ran- ce
social justice and free-do- m
for ali and particularly to
world peace and human bro-therho- od
